Balusters Replacement in Conroe, TX
Balusters replacement services involve upgrading or restoring the vertical posts that support railings on staircases, balconies, and decks. This service covers a variety of projects, including replacing damaged or worn balusters, updating the style for aesthetic improvements, or ensuring safety compliance. Property owners typically seek this service to enhance the appearance of their home’s interior or exterior while maintaining structural integrity, especially when existing balusters become loose, chipped, or outdated.
Before requesting balusters replacement, homeowners often want to understand the different material options available, such as wood, metal, or composite, and how each can match their existing decor. It’s also common to inquire about the scope of work, including whether the entire railing system needs replacement or only specific sections, and to clarify any safety or building code considerations relevant to their property. Proper planning ensures the new balusters complement the overall design and meet safety expectations.

Balusters Replacement Questions
What are balusters? Balusters are vertical posts that support handrails and provide safety along staircases and balconies.
When should balusters be replaced? Replacement is recommended when balusters are damaged, loose, or show signs of deterioration.
What materials are used for baluster replacement? Common materials include wood, metal, and vinyl, chosen to match the property's style and existing features.
Can balusters be customized to match existing decor? Yes, balusters can be selected or designed to complement the property's aesthetic and architectural details.
